The Government's new bill banning gang patches in public and giving police more power to disperse gangs and bring in non-consorting court orders has passed.
Last-minute changes extended the insignia ban to being visible in cars - and inside homes of repeat ban offenders.
ZB senior political correspondent Barry Soper says critics of the bill have labelled it a violation of free speech.
